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"at various indices"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ts involving data structures, programming, or mathematical discussions where multiple positions or locations are referenced. Example: "The algorithm retrieves values at various indices of the array to perform calculations."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"at various indices", ensure the context clearly defines what the indices refer to, such as array positions, data points, or specific identifiers, to avoid ambiguity.
Common error
Avoid using "at various indices" without explicitly stating what these indices are related to. Always provide context to ensure readers understand which set of indices you are referencing.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"at various indices" functions as a prepositional phrase modifying a verb or noun, indicating the location or scope of an action or characteristic. It specifies that something occurs across multiple, unspecified positions within a set of indexes. Ludwig AI confirms its correct usage in written English.

Ludwig's WRAP-UP
In summary, the phrase "at various indices" is a grammatically sound prepositional phrase primarily used in technical and academic contexts to denote actions or characteristics occurring across multiple, unspecified positions within a set of indexes. As Ludwig AI reports, the phrase is correct, and while this analysis found no exact example, its usage is more common in scientific and technical writing. When using this phrase, ensure the context clarifies what the indices refer to, such as data points, array positions, or specific identifiers, to maintain clarity. Alternatives like "at different positions" or "across a range of indexes" can be used depending on the desired emphasis.

FAQs
How can I use "at various indices" in a sentence?
You can use "at various indices" to describe operations or observations made across different positions within a dataset or structure. For example, "The algorithm retrieves values at various indices of the array to perform calculations."
What phrases are similar to "at various indices"?
Similar phrases include "at different positions", "at multiple locations", or "across a range of indexes", depending on the context.
Is "at various indices" formal or informal?
"At various indices" is generally considered formal and suitable for technical or academic writing. In more casual contexts, simpler alternatives might be preferred.
What does "at various indices" mean?
"At various indices" refers to examining or operating on multiple, unspecified positions or locations within a set of indexes, such as in an array, database, or other structured data.
